Project Heather, the new Scottish stock exchange has appointed Andy Clarkson as Head of Market Operations to oversee all operational aspects of trading, clearing and settlement activities.

Working with member firms, technology partners and vendors, Andy will ensure quality and integrity across our processes and platforms. He will work with Helen Webster, Chief Operating Officer, in bringing the exchange to operational readiness. One of his initial roles will be to oversee the acceptance testing of the proposed exchange’s trading platform.

Andy brings 30 years’ experience in asset management, leading teams covering transaction management, asset servicing, provider oversight and market operations at Scottish Widows Investment Partnership, Aberdeen Asset Management and finally Aberdeen Standard Investments, where he was also Head of Market Operations.
